A slanted, calligraphic script with high-contrast strokes that shift between fine hairlines and fuller downstrokes. Letterforms are narrow and compact with a lively baseline rhythm and generous entry/exit strokes that suggest continuous pen movement. Capitals are prominent and flourished, while lowercase forms are rounded and looped, with ascenders and descenders that add vertical elegance without becoming overly ornate. Numerals match the cursive tone, using curved, handwritten shapes and consistent stroke modulation.
Best suited to display typography such as wedding and event stationery, invitations, greeting cards, boutique branding, packaging accents, and short headlines. It can also work for pull quotes or names/titles where an elegant, handwritten signature feel is desired and ample size preserves the fine hairlines.
The overall tone feels polished and expressive, balancing formality with a personal, handwritten warmth. Its flowing connections and delicate hairlines evoke classic penmanship and a slightly vintage, romantic mood suited to elevated, celebratory typography.
Designed to emulate formal, pen-written cursive with a refined calligraphic contrast and graceful swashes. The intent appears to be delivering an upscale handwritten voice that reads smoothly while offering enough flourish in capitals and joins to feel special in prominent, short-form text.
Connections are generally smooth and continuous, but individual letters retain clear silhouettes, keeping words readable at display sizes. The contrast and tapered terminals create sparkle in large settings, while the narrow proportions help longer phrases remain compact without looking heavy.
